Hours: 22.5 hours per week


St Clare Hospice is a charity that provides specialist palliative care to patients and families in West Essex and the East Hertfordshire borders.


We are seeking an experienced and motivated Accounting Officer to support the financial processes, controls and reporting requirements of the Hospice group companies.


The successful candidate will take part in payroll processing, income processing for our retail and lottery activities, bank reconciliation and other month end reconciliation work, plus outer ad hoc data collection to support the Finance team.


This role reports directly to the Head of Finance, and will work closely with the rest of the finance team, including volunteers, as well as colleagues throughout the hospice. The finance team currently have a flexible working pattern with a combination of office and home working. We are looking for someone with valid experience of working in accounting; charity accounting knowledge would be useful but not essential.
